
Volkswagen was proud to announce recently that the Bugatti Veyron 16.4 Super Sport, an impossibly fast “Super Sports Car” achieved a new landspeed world record for production cars. With officials from the German Technical Inspection Agency and a representative from Guinness Book of World Records, the Super Sport achieved an average top speed of 267.81 miles on the Ehra-Lessien closed track just outside VW’s headquarters in Wolfsburg.
“We took it that we would reach an average value of 425 km/h (264 mph),” explains Bugatti’s chief engineer Dr. Wolfgang Schreiber, “but the conditions today were perfect and allowed even more.”
The Super Sport is a revised model of the exclusive 1,001 HP Bugatti Veyron 16.4, which launched in 2005. With specifications like a twin-clutch, seven-speed gearbox, this car blends precise driving performance and excellent stability with unheard-of street speeds.
